WebClams and oysters are both low in fat and calories while offering plenty of vitamin B12 and protein. Oyster nutrition is rich in phosphorus, zinc, and potassium, while clams offer manganese, vitamin C, selenium, and iron. Compared to many other foods, oysters are eaten in a unique way. WebJul 18, 2024 · Zinc is important for immune function and wound healing, and oysters contain more zinc per serving than any other food.
